How do fusion cuisine chefs approach incorporating superfoods into their dishes?
Fusion cuisine is known for its creative and experimental approach to cooking, and incorporating superfoods into dishes is no exception. Many top chefs in the fusion cuisine world have found unique and delicious ways to use superfoods in their dishes while maintaining the integrity of the dish.
One approach is to use superfoods in place of or in addition to traditional ingredients. For example, instead of using rice in sushi rolls, chefs may use quinoa for its nutritional benefits. Another approach is to add superfoods as a garnish or topping to a dish, such as sprinkling goji berries over a salad or using spirulina as a seasoning on fish.
Chefs may also experiment with fusion flavors and techniques to incorporate superfoods into traditional dishes. For instance, a chef may use acai berries in a marinade for grilled chicken or incorporate matcha powder into a dessert.
It's important to note that not all superfoods work well with all types of cuisine, and it takes creativity and experimentation to find the right combinations. Additionally, chefs must consider the taste, texture, and appearance of the dish, as well as the nutritional benefits of the superfood being used.
